The Floodlight Cam has a built-in 270 degree motion detector that automatically activates the Floodlight Cam and is meant to scare the potential criminal by illuminating the area for optimal recordings. The Ring Floodlight Cam will light up the area and start recording video as soon as motion is detected.

Two Way Audio, Light Control, and Built-In Siren

A Ring Floodlight camera can help protect your home with a motion-activated security camera and built-in LED floodlights. The app based security device let’s the homeowner and app users see what’s happening via live stream, review previous recordings, turn lights on/off, speak to visitors via two way audio, and sound the siren when you need to – all from your phone or tablet. If you see something going on around your home you can yell at the criminals and hopefully scare them away as well as the siren has proven effective in many thwarted crimes posted online.

Customizable Recording Zones and Features

Adjust your Ring Floodlight Camera and its 140 degree viewing area to receive more relevant notifications. Simply drag and draw custom motion zones up to 30 ft away from your device via the Ring App. You can have up to three motion zones for each camera. Our security focused clients set up motion zone stages with their critical area identified and labeled to give them more time when it matters most.

VHS fell in love with the people only mode introduced in mid 2020. This new feature allows you to minimize the false alarms and de-sensitizing alerts. Once turned on you will only get alerts from the device when it spots a person. This is incredibly valuable if you live near a busy intersection or have lots of wildlife in your area. Did you know?

Did you know that Ring works with your other Amazon products to create a cool experience and an even better peace of mind. The Ring Skill connects any Ring Security Camera to your Echo Show, Echo Spot, Echo speakers, FireTVs or FireTablets. Place one of these in your home office, kitchen or family room and pull up the camera’s live view at any time without having to use your phone. “Alexa show me the front door” and boom you can tell those pesky solicitors you’re not interested in an extended home warranty.
